Reviews of the prestigious hotels of Malaga. The choice of hotels in Malaga city is vast and varied. Over recent years and especially since the inauguration of the Picasso Museum in 2003, this vibrant Andalusian city has undergone much renovation and restoration. Many old buildings have been brought back to their former glory, a number of which have been tastefully converted into 21st century hotels, without losing anything of their enchanted past.
